Men’s Room was an a three-woman studio group. Two of the ladies—Charity Brown and Cherrill Rae—had been 1970s A & M recording artists: Charity on her own, Cherrill with then-husband Robbie in the Raes. Rounding out the vocal trio was Caren Cole, a Royal Consevatory Of Music-trained keyboardist.

Sign Of The Times was a cover version of an English hit by all-girl band Belle Stars. Ironically, ex-A & M singers Brown and Rae had signed to Solid Gold—a Toronto-based label distributed by A & M.

Charity Brown took over 20 years off before returning to performance in the 2000s, Cherrill Rae remarried and, with her musician spouse, relocated to Florida. She’s performed on cruise ships. Caren Cole also headed south, performing as a singer and musician in plays, tv and film soundtracks.
